No, you probably could not "print it out better," because it would contain character escapes ... and your terminal, if nothing else, would try its best to print it "properly." I have been known to copy hex sequences to two different text files and then use 'diff' to compare them. As you say, it is very maddening, but you simply cannot 'eyeball' this stuff. There are too many unrelated-things between the data and your eyeballs!
